Family Court specialist reports: Current issues - NZPsS workshop
February 14, 2020 at 1:37 PM
DATE
Friday 28 February 2020
TIME
10am-3.30pm
LOCATION
Sorrento in the Park, 670 Manukau Rd, Royal Oak, Auckland
ORGANISED BY
New Zealand Psychological Society
COST
$120 - NZPsS members; $220 - Non-members
An introduction to Family Court specialist reports.
This workshop covers:
- Introduction to Family Court Specialist Reports
- Risk Assessment in Specialist Reports
- The Resist-Refuse Dynamic
- Ethics and Complaints
Presenters: Fred Seymour, April Trenberth, Renuka Wali
